Is GF bread halal?
GF bread contains source-dependent ingredients flagged by our auto-check — these can be halal or not halal depending on the source (for example, animal-derived emulsifiers or certain flavours). Without third-party halal certification, the status cannot be confirmed.

What ingredients are in GF bread?
GF bread contains: water, stabiliser (1442), rice flour, corn starch, seeds (7%) (sunflower seeds, pepita seeds, poppy seeds, linseed, quinoa), soy flour, sugar, vegetable oil, vinegar, egg white powder, soy protein, dried yeast, iodised s… Always cross-check the pack — manufacturers can update ingredients without changing the product name.
